在數據采集的神秘世界中,我們總是尋找著那種能夠將無序數據變為有價值的寶藏的魔法。今天,我們將踏上這場奇妙的旅程,探索如何利用Telegraf這個強大的數據采集工具,將數據從各種來源收集起來,並通過Telegram這個即時通訊平台,將這些寶貴的數據信息傳遞給我們。
Telegraf:數據采集的啟蒙者
讓我們來認識一下Telegraf。這是一個基於Go語言開發的開源數據采集器,它支持多種輸入插件,可以輕鬆地從各種數據源中收集數據。無論是系統監控、網絡流量還是應用程序性能,Telegraf都能夠應對自如。它就像一位啟蒙者,為我們揭開數據采集的神秘面紗。
Telegram:數據傳遞的使者
接下來,我們要介紹的是Telegram。這是一款流行的即時通訊應用程序,以其安全、快速和功能豐富而聞名。在數據采集的世界裡,Telegram成為了一個使者,將Telegraf收集到的數據信息迅速傳遞給我們,讓我們能夠即時了解數據狀況。
Telegraf與Telegram的邂逅:數據采集的完美結合
當Telegraf和Telegram相遇,一場數據采集的完美結合就此誕生。我們可以通過以下步驟實現這一結合:
1. 安裝Telegraf:在您的伺服器上安裝Telegraf。這可以通過官方的Docker镜像或者直接從源碼編譯。
2. 配置輸入插件:在Telegraf的配置文件中,配置您想要采集數據的輸入插件。例如,如果您想采集系統監控數據,可以選擇sysstat輸入插件。
3. 配置輸出插件:接下來,配置輸出插件,將數據發送到Telegram。這裡,我們需要使用Telegram的輸出插件,並設定好您的Telegram群組ID和機器人Token。
4. 開始采集:完成配置後,啟動Telegraf服務,它將開始從指定的數據源采集數據,並將結果發送到Telegram群組。
結語:數據采集的未來已來
通過Telegraf和Telegram的結合,我們可以實現高效、實時的數據采集和傳遞。隨著數據量的不斷增長,這樣的數據采集解決方案將成為企業數據分析的重要工具。未來,我們將看到更多創新的數據采集技術應運而生,為我們帶來更加智能和高效的數據處理體驗。讓我們共同期待這場數據采集的未來之旅吧!